Nuclear family



Social psychology Human development Living arrangements A nuclear family is a household consisting of two marriage, heterosexuality parents and their legal children (siblings), as distinct from the extended family. Whilst the family is a near-universal culture phenomenon, nuclear families do not form the family unit in every society.
